At a stated Term of the United States Court of Appeals for the Second Circuit, held at the Daniel Patrick Moynihan United States Courthouse, 500 Pearl Street, in the City of New York, on thel 8th day of November, two thousand and nine, Nancy Burton, Petitioner, ORDER Docket Number: 09-1901-ag V. 5EY -Oq- 0008 United States of America, United States Nuclear Regulatory Commission, Respondents, Dominion Nuclear Connecticut, Inc.,

Intervenor-Respondent A petition having been filed in this Court on 5/4/2009; and, The Court, sua sponte, having issued an order to show cause why the proceeding should not be dismissed due to petitioner's failure to file the brief by the date set in the scheduling order; and, Petitioner not having responded to the Court as directed; IT IS ORDERED, that the proceeding is dismissed.
